The Art of Timing and Precision

Mastering the art of the chicken crossing requires not only quick reflexes but also an understanding of traffic patterns. Observing the speed and intervals of vehicles is crucial for successful navigation. The game often features varied traffic density, adding an element of unpredictability to each attempt. Players quickly learn to identify safe windows of opportunity and precisely time their chicken’s movements to avoid collisions. This element of risk and reward is a key component of the fun; a close call provides exhilaration alongside the satisfaction of a successful crossing. Beyond simply avoiding cars, successful players begin to anticipate traffic flow, creating a rhythm to the gameplay that feels both challenging and rewarding.

Strategic Power-Up Collection

Adding layers of strategy to the core gameplay are the power-ups scattered along the road. These bonuses can range from temporary invincibility to score multipliers, and speed boosts. Knowing when to prioritize collecting a power-up versus making a quick dash for the other side is a critical decision. Some power-ups can provide a much-needed advantage in especially challenging traffic conditions, while others are best saved for maximizing points. Effective power-up utilization can significantly enhance a player's performance and extend their run, encouraging repeated attempts to achieve higher scores. The placement of these power-ups contributes to the game’s strategic depth, forcing players to balance risk and reward in their pursuit of success.

Power-Up Effect
Shield Provides temporary invincibility to one vehicle collision.
Score Multiplier Doubles or triples points earned for a limited time.
Speed Boost Increases the chicken’s movement speed.
Slow Motion Temporarily slows down traffic.

This table summarizes some of the most common power-ups and their effects. Understanding these boosts is vital for any player aiming for top scores and mastering the complexities of the chicken's journey.

Scoring Systems and Competitive Spirit

A compelling scoring system is essential for any arcade-style game, and the chickenroad genre is no exception. Points are typically awarded based on the distance traveled, the number of vehicles successfully avoided, and any power-ups collected. Higher scores often unlock new cosmetic items for the chicken, providing a sense of progression and personalization. The implementation of leaderboards and social sharing features fosters a competitive spirit among players. Seeing one’s score ranked against friends or globally motivates players to continually improve their skills and strive for the top position. The psychological effect of achieving a high score is a significant driver of engagement, encouraging repeated plays and a desire to beat personal bests.

Variations in Scoring Mechanics

While the fundamental principle of earning points for distance and avoidance remains consistent, different versions of the game often incorporate unique scoring mechanics. Some variations may award bonus points for particularly risky maneuvers, such as narrowly avoiding a collision. Others might introduce time-based challenges, rewarding players for completing crossings quickly. These variations enhance replayability and offer different strategic avenues. Some games also feature daily or weekly challenges, providing fresh objectives and keeping the gameplay experience engaging over extended periods. These challenges often come with exclusive rewards, providing further incentive for players to participate.

  • Distance Traveled: Points awarded for each unit of distance safely crossed.
  • Vehicles Avoided: Bonus points for each vehicle successfully evaded.
  • Power-Ups Collected: Points based on the type and number of power-ups acquired.
  • Risk Factor: Bonus points for near misses and daring crosses.

This list provides a clear breakdown of the common elements that contribute to a player’s score in a typical chicken-crossing game. Mastering these elements is key to achieving high rankings and unlocking additional content.

Adaptations and Platform Availability

The inherent simplicity and addictive nature of the chickenroad concept have led to its widespread adaptation across various platforms. Originally popularized as browser-based Flash games, the genre has since migrated to mobile devices, including iOS and Android. This transition has opened the game up to a much larger audience, allowing players to enjoy the experience on the go. Different developers have also introduced unique twists and variations, adding new features, graphics, and gameplay mechanics. Some versions incorporate three-dimensional environments, while others feature different types of animals attempting to cross the road. The versatility of the core concept ensures its continued relevance in the ever-evolving gaming landscape.
